Makamaru Population - Nayagarh, Orissa

Makamaru is a small village located in Sarankul Block of Nayagarh district, Orissa with total 19 families residing. The Makamaru village has population of 78 of which 41 are males while 37 are females as per Population Census 2011.

In Makamaru village population of children with age 0-6 is 11 which makes up 14.10 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Makamaru village is 902 which is lower than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Makamaru as per census is 571, lower than Orissa average of 941.

Makamaru village has higher liter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Makamaru village was 76.12 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Makamaru Male literacy stands at 82.35 % while female literacy rate was 69.70 %.
